OCA vs. Judge Aniceto Madronio, Sr.

OFFICE OF THE COURT ADMINISTRATOR , Complainant, versus JUDGE Aniceto L. Madronio, Sr., Former Acting Presiding Judge, MCTC, San Fabian, San Jacinto, Pangasinan, Respondent.

A.M. No. MTJ-04-1571 (Formerly A.M. No. 03-9-209-MCTC[1]) | 2005-02-14



SECOND DIVISION
DECISION

PUNO, J.:

The instant complaint stemmed from the report of the team[2] which conducted the judicial audit and physical inventory of cases from April 3 to April 12, 2003, in the Municipal Circuit Trial Court of San Fabian-San Jacinto, Pangasinan, then presided over by respondent judge Aniceto L. Madronio, Sr., who compulsorily retired on April 15, 2003.

The report showed that out of the 1,157 cases[3] actually audited by the team, eighty (80) cases were not yet acted upon by respondent judge.  Eighteen (18) out of the nineteen (19) cases pending for decision were already beyond the reglementary period to decide...
